Funny Phobias

commitment phobia picMillions of Americans are fearful of something or another, some people moreso tan others.  Extreme cases of a phobia can result in escalated anxiety and full-fledged panic attacks. 

If people do no overcome their phobias and reactions to the source easily, this can quickly begin interfering with their everyday lives.  Most people have a handful of specific phobias that make them uncomfortable. 

These can range from animals such as snakes and spiders; the natural environment, such as storms or lightning; and social situations, such as particular parties or locations.

beat commitment phobia guide Even though these different phobias can be a result of different experiences, there are some common funny phobias that demonstrate how widespread the prevalence of phobias really is.  Some funny phobias include the fear of swallowing air (Aerophobia), fear of books Bibliophobia), and the fear of sitting down (Kathisophobia). 

When someone has a fear of food, they have Sitophobia.  This can lead to problems in day to day functioning if they are not eating optimally, and may need to balance out their diet over time so that they are eating things they truly enjoy and are nourishing to their health.

The fear of long words (Hippopotomonstrosesquippedaliophobia) would be difficult to overcome for people who enjoy writing, reading, and learning. 

People with this phobia would have a difficult time learning new words and looking them up for reference; they may avoid reading in general, which can cause learning difficulties and challenges.

The fear of laughter is defined as Geliphobia.  This makes the person very uneasy and uncomfortable in social settings, and they may even avoid the settings completely as a result.  TI can be an underlying cause of social anxiety disorder or a basic social phobia. 

Nomatophoba is the fear of names.  This can make it challenging for the person to learn and interact with other people, and they will also experience learning difficulties with comprehension and memorization.  The person will naturally avoid learning and memorizing names, and may overlook them on a regular basis.

Xanthophobia is the fear of the color yellow.  These people will naturally avoid anything that is yellow or has accents of the color.  They will avoid it in clothes, anything they purchase, and even overlook when they can.



Catoptrophobia is the fear of mirrors, and can result in poor grooming and the inability to function in new settings (e.g. hotels, stores, even large windows) where a reflection might be captured.  These people are anxious about their appearance and reflection, and will avoid reflective surfaces as much as possible. 

Fear of walking is known as Basophobia. This makes it very difficult for the individual to get around, and my also be a symptom of a hypochondriac.  The person will limit their chances of exploring and functioning normally if they continue to focus on the phobia, and it can be difficult to overcome.

So it is clear that there are some very obscure fears and phobias that people suffer from. These can range from fears of certain colours to the fear of perl necklaces or Perlen.

There are thousands of funny phobias in existence today, and these can range from the trivial to full-fledged phobias that interfere with day to day living.  A phobia can only develop over time, and doesn’t become serious until the person cannot function at a healthy level.  Sometimes a therapist can help to decondition the person, and make them more comfortable as they challenge their fear.
